A detailed introduction to the taboos of Dragon Raising its Head!Dragon Raising its Head (the second day of the second lunar month), also known as the Spring Ploughing Festival, Agricultural Festival, Green Dragon Festival, Spring Dragon Festival, etc., is a traditional Chinese folk festival. "Dragon" refers to the seventh star of the Eastern Azure Dragon among the twenty-eight constellations. At the beginning of the first month of spring every year (when the Big Dipper points to the east), the "Dragon Horn Star" rises from the eastern horizon, so it is called "the Dragon Raising its Head".What are the taboos on the Dragon Raising its Head on February 2, 2021? What does the dragon raising its head mean?The Chinese people believe that the dragon is a symbol of good luck and is in charge of clouds and rain, and the second day of the second month in the lunar calendar is the day when the dragon wants to ascend to heaven. In terms of solar terms, the beginning of February in the lunar calendar is between "Rain Water", "Qingzhe" and "Spring Equinox", and many parts of my country have begun to enter the rainy season. This is the law of nature, but the ancients believed that it was the work of the "dragon". Moreover, the dragon has a very high status in the minds of the Chinese people. It is not only a symbol of good fortune, but also the master of weather and rain. Therefore, there is a saying that “On the second day of the second month, the dragon raises its head.”In fact, the so-called "Dragon Raising its Head" means that after hibernation, all insects begin to wake up. There is a folk saying that "On the second day of the second month, the dragon raises its head, and scorpions and centipedes all show their heads." |
